  • Gurudwara Bangla Sahib
    One of the highlights of this Gurudwara is its rich history with the eighth Sikh Guru, who visited in 1664 and is said to have cured many during a cholera epidemic. Visitors can also experience the serene Sarovar, famous for its reputed healing powers.
  • Jama Masjid
    "Explore India's largest mosque, a stunning masterpiece built in 1656 by 5,000 skilled workers. Stroll through its grand red sandstone courtyard and take in the historic atmosphere. Located directly across from the majestic Red Fort, it sits at the vibrant center of Chandni Chowk.
  • Chandni Chowk
    Dive into the lively heart of Old Delhi at Chandni Chowk, one of the city’s oldest and busiest markets. A vibrant maze of narrow lanes, colorful shops, and historic eateries, this bustling area has been a hub of culture and commerce since the 17th century. Whether you're shopping for spices, sampling street food, or simply soaking in the atmosphere, Chandni Chowk promises an unforgettable experience.
  • The Red Fort, a grand structure built by Shah Jahan between 1639 and 1648, once served as the primary residence of the Mughal emperors. Its stunning architecture beautifully blends Indo-Islamic and Mughal styles, offering a glimpse into the rich history of the era. (pass by)
  • India Gate
    India Gate is one of Delhi’s most iconic landmarks, standing tall as a war memorial dedicated to the soldiers who lost their lives during World War I. The grand arch, surrounded by lush gardens, commemorates the 70,000 Indian soldiers who fought for the British Army. It’s a popular spot for both locals and tourists, offering a peaceful ambiance and a chance to reflect on India's history.
  • The Parliament House, an architectural marvel of India, stands as a symbol of the country’s democratic strength. Built in 1927, this circular building houses the offices of parliamentarians and is the venue for important legislative debates. Its elegant design, inspired by classical Indian and colonial architecture, makes it a must-see for anyone interested in India’s political history. (pass by)
  • Humayun's Tomb
    A UNESCO World Heritage Site, Humayun's Tomb is the first Garden Tomb of India, setting the precedent for later Mughal architecture, including the Taj Mahal. Built by Humayun’s wife, Empress Bega Begum, in the mid-16th century, the tomb was her heartfelt tribute to the emperor after his death, blending Persian and Mughal architectural styles in its stunning design.
  • Lotus Temple
    The Lotus Temple, known for its striking lotus flower-shaped design, is a symbol of unity and peace. Located in South Delhi, this Bahá'í House of Worship welcomes people of all faiths to meditate and reflect in its serene atmosphere. With its stunning architecture and peaceful surroundings, it’s a must-visit for those looking to experience tranquility in the midst of the bustling city.
